19 REMOTE CONTROL
You can remotely control the X-COM2 via Bluetooth using the Remote
Control (sold separately). This eliminates the need to take off your
hand for button operations. Your X-COM2 and the Remote Control
must be paired together before use.
1. Turn on the X-COM2 and the Remote Control.
2. PresstheCenterButtonfor12secondstoentertheconguration
menu. Tap the (-) Button four times and you will hear a voice
prompt saying, “Remote control pairing”. Tap the Center Button
to enter into Remote Control Pairing mode and the red LED will
ash rapidly and you will hear multiple beeps. Please refer to
section 23.7, “Remote Control Pairing”
.
3. Enter pairing mode in the Remote Control device. The Bluetooth
system will automatically connect with the Remote Control device
in pairing mode. You will hear a voice prompt, “Remote control
connected” when they are successfully paired.
20 FUNCTION PRIORITY
The X-COM2 operates in the following order of priority:
(highest) Mobile phone
Voice command mode
Intercom
Music sharing by Bluetooth stereo music
FM Radio
(lowest) Bluetooth stereo music
A lower priority function is always interrupted by a higher priority
function. For example, stereo music is interrupted by intercom call,
and an intercom conversation is interrupted by an incoming mobile
phone call.
